Kalki 2898 AD is an upcoming Indian science fiction film directed by Nag Ashwin. The film boasts an impressive ensemble cast, featuring Prabhas, Deepika Padukone, Amitabh Bachchan, and Kamal Haasan in pivotal roles. The movie is produced by Vyjayanthi Movies and is one of the most anticipated releases in Indian cinema, primarily due to its high-profile cast and ambitious narrative.

The film is set in a dystopian future, the year 2898 AD, where humanity faces grave existential threats. Drawing inspiration from Indian mythology and blending it with futuristic themes, the movie explores the concept. That is prophesied tenth avatar of Vishnu, Kalki, who is believed to appear in times of great chaos to restore order and dharma (righteousness). The narrative aims to delve into the struggles between good and evil, portraying a hero who rises against the forces of darkness.

In the dystopian world of “Kalki 2898 AD,” Prabhas takes on the role of Bhairava, a formidable bounty hunter. His mission? To capture Sumati (played by Deepika Padukone), a pregnant fugitive who carries the avatar of Kalki—the one destined to end Kali Yuga. Bhairava’s relentless pursuit and combat skills make him a force to be reckoned with.

Amitabh Bachchan portrays Ashwatthama, a character dedicated to protecting Sumati and her unborn child. His past regrets and penance drive him to safeguard the Kalki avatar. As the battle intensifies, Ashwatthama’s sage-like demeanor and unwavering commitment add depth to the epic clash.

In “Kalki 2898 AD,” these two legends collide, weaving a tale of destiny, sacrifice, and cosmic proportions.
